Mortise Lock Replacement: A Comprehensive Guide
Locks function as the very first line of defense for securing our homes, offices, and valuables. Among the most utilized types of locks in residential and commercial settings is the mortise lock. Nevertheless, wear and tear can cause the need for mortise lock replacement. This post supplies a helpful summary of the mortise lock replacement procedure, including a breakdown of requirements, actions, and tips to make the task simpler.
Understanding Mortise Locks
Mortise locks vary from basic round locks mostly in their design and installation technique. They are usually more robust and secure since they fit into a pocket (or mortise) cut into the door. This kind of lock incorporates both the lock and the deadbolt system, permitting higher security.
Parts of a Mortise LockLock Body: The primary mechanism that houses all internal parts.Faceplate: The metal strip that secures the lock to the edge of the door.Cylinder: The part where the secret is inserted.Deadbolt: Provides an additional layer of security.Strikes: Plates that the bolt latches into when the door is closed.Benefits of Mortise LocksBoosted Security: More complex than basic locks.Resilience: Built to hold up against wear and tear with time.Style Options: Available in various designs, sizes, and materials.Reasons for Mortise Lock Replacement
Mortise locks, despite their resilience, might require replacement for a number of factors:
Wear and Tear: Frequent use can cause mechanical failure.Lock Malfunctions: Issues such as a crucial getting stuck or the lock not turning.Upgrade Security: Increasing home security procedures due to criminal offense patterns.Visual Changes: Updating door hardware for style factors.When to Replace a Mortise Lock
Homeowners and organization managers ought to think about changing their mortise locks if:
The crucial becomes significantly challenging to turn.The lock or key reveals noticeable indications of damage.The lock stops working to engage effectively when closed.There are security issues about the lock's stability.Tools Required for Mortise Lock Replacement
Before starting the replacement process, guarantee that you have the following tools:
Screwdrivers (flathead and Phillips)A drill with bitsTape stepChiselSecurity gogglesNew mortise lockMortise Lock Replacement Steps
Replacing a mortise lock might seem overwhelming, but breaking the procedure into workable actions can simplify it.
Action 1: Gather Necessary Tools and Materials
Before proceeding, ensure all needed tools and the new mortise lock are prepared.
Action 2: Remove the Old LockLoosen the Faceplate: Use a screwdriver to eliminate screws holding the faceplate in place.Extract the Lock Body: Slide the lock body out of the mortise cutout.Separate the Cylinder: Unscrew and eliminate the cylinder from the lock body if essential.Action 3: Measure the Mortise Pocket
Using a tape step, ascertain the measurements of the mortise pocket to guarantee that the new lock will fit properly.
Step 4: Insert the New LockPosition the New Lock: Align the new lock body within the mortise cutout.Attach Components: Screw the faceplate back into place and make sure the cylinder fits securely.Step 5: Test the Lock
After installation, thoroughly check the new lock by inserting the secret and inspecting its functionality. The key ought to turn smoothly, and the locking mechanism ought to engage without problems.
Maintenance Tips for Mortise Locks
Buying a mortise lock is only as great as the maintenance that follows. Here are some important ideas:
Regularly lubricate the lock with a graphite-based lubricant.Look for mechanical concerns frequently.Prevent using extreme force when inserting keys.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q1: How do I understand if I require to replace my mortise lock?A1: If you notice problem turning the key, noticeable damage, or malfunctioning locking systems, it might be time to replace your mortise lock. Q2: Can I replace a mortise lock myself?A2: Yes
, with the correct tools and careful measurement, changing a mortise lock can be a DIY project. Q3: Are all mortise locks the very same size?A3: No, mortise
locks been available in numerous sizes and styles. It
's crucial to determine your existing lock or consult the producer. Q4: What sort of replacement lock should I choose?A4: Choose a lock that suits your security needs and matches or exceeds the specs of your previous lock
